Danica Patrick Career Earnings And Endorsement Impact
Danica Patrick career earnings combine race prize money, team salary, and substantial endorsement revenue from her time in IndyCar and NASCAR. Her move to high profile sponsors such as GoDaddy and Burger King positioned her as one of the most bankable drivers in American motorsport, directly increasing her net worth during her peak years.
While exact figures vary by outlet, her annual income often exceeded $5 million at the height of her visibility. This level of commercial appeal enabled long term deals that smoothed earnings across her career, even in seasons with fewer competitive results on track.
